One of 9 Kestrel FGA.1s built as development aircraft between the experimental P.1127s and the production Harriers, first flying in 11.64 as XS694, then being transferred to the US Army for evaluation as 64-18266. Apparently became the second NASA 520 when the first (ex XS694/64-18268) crashed, substantial parts from the latter being used to make it airworthy again for NASA research use at Langley.
